The Tri-State Community Band will present a fall concert at 3:00 PM on Sunday, October 24, 2022 in the Glenn-McGinnis Hall on the campus of Young Harris College. The concert is free and open to the public. Conductors for this concert will be Dr. Patrick Young, Director of Bands and Assistant Professor of Music, Young Harris College; Kerry Rittenhouse, Instructor of Music Education, Young Harris College; Alan Denmon, retired music educator and founder of the Young Harris College Community Band; and Daniel Foster, Band Director, Union County Middle School.
Our program will include: British Eighth by Zo Elliot, No One Is Alone by Stephen Sondheim, Suite of Old American Dances by Robert Russell Bennett, Kentucky 1800 by Clare Grundman, Chant and Jubilo by Francis McBeth, Dance of the Jesters by Ptr. Tchaikovsky, and Iowa Band Law by Karl King.
The Tri-State Community Band serves a threefold purpose. The band provides an opportunity for local musicians to perform quality musical literature. Our membership includes students and adults from several nearby counties. It serves as an educational resource for area schools and presents several free concerts every year for the residents of Young Harris and surrounding areas.
